Operating in Ahedabad City, Gugarat, India, SEWA provides income generating loans and insurance plans. Additionally, the trade union provides microfinancial loans to improve infrastructure in slums through its programs "Parivartan." Families join cooperative groups and receive financial and technical assistance in bringing sanitatary water supply to slum communities.
